A perceived risk is the main reason why only 3% of Indian households participate actively in the Indian Stock Market. For traders and investors to engage in successful stock market activities, they should know the market. They can also use share market tricks and tips.

Top 5 tips for investors to help them achieve success in the stock market

  1. Diversify your Portfolio to Mitigate Risk: By spreading investments over different sectors and asset classes, you can reduce the impact of possible losses on any one investment. This strategy can help you manage your risk and improve the stability of your overall portfolio.
  2. Before trading, do thorough research. Making informed decisions is crucial on the stock exchange. Research the stocks you plan to trade in thoroughly before trading. Focus on sectors that you understand better. Making informed decisions increases the chances of making profitable trades.
  3. Set up stop-loss order to minimize potential losses. This risk management technique automatically triggers the sale of a stock when it reaches a preset price. It protects your investment capital.
  4. Beginners are advised to start small and gradually increase their investments. This will help them understand the market dynamics. Focusing on one stock at a time makes it easier to track and identify opportunities. Investors can increase their trade size as confidence increases.
  5. Keep up to date with market trends and economic indicators: Stay informed about the latest news in the markets, economic indicators, and company reports. This will allow you to make timely and well-informed decisions that will contribute to your success in the stock market.

Frequently asked questions

1. What is the importance of diversification when investing in shares?

Diversification is essential in the share market to reduce risk. This involves investing across different asset classes. Avoiding concentration in one stock or industry can protect your portfolio from adverse market fluctuations. A well-diversified investment portfolio can help balance losses in one sector with gains in another, promoting stability and growth over the long term.

2. How can novices minimize their risk in the stock market?

Beginners can reduce their risk in the stock market by making small, well-researched trades, setting stop loss levels, and avoiding impulsive decisions. Understanding your risk tolerance, saving emergency funds, and gradually building up experience will help you make more informed and secure investments.

3. Why is fundamental analysis important in stock market investing?

Fundamental analysis is the process of evaluating a company’s performance in the market, its overall health, and its operational stability. Investors can make better decisions when they have valuable information about a company’s health. Understanding the fundamentals of a stock can help you identify investment opportunities as well as potential risks.

4. What are the best penny stocks to invest in?

Penny stocks are risky to invest in due to their volatility and low liquidity. Avoid penny stocks unless investors can identify a real opportunity and do thorough research. It isn’t easy to make money from penny stocks due to their illiquidity.

5. How can you leverage the market indexes to make successful investments?

Investing in closely related companies to market indices and sectors can help simplify decisions and increase success. The performance of broad indexes or sectors can provide a clearer picture of the market, making it easier for investors to make higher returns. These indicators can help you develop a strategic approach to the stock market by monitoring and aligning your investments.

6. What is the role of derivatives in the stock market?

Derivatives are financial instruments whose value is derived from an underlying asset. This is often stocks. Derivatives can be used for hedging or speculation but are also complex and come with inherent risks. Beginners should avoid investing in derivatives before they fully understand these financial instruments. Investors who start with stock trading before moving on to derivatives will be able to navigate the share market better.
